Türkiye’nin Samsun İlindeki Bazı Yabani Baklagil Türlerini Nodüle Eden Mesorhizobium Türlerinin Çeşitliliği

Bu çalışmada Türkiye’nin Samsun ilinden toplanan iki yabani Baklagil türünün (Argyrolobium biebersteinii (Ball in Feddes) and Lotus angustissimus L.,) mikrosimbiyontları geleneksel ve moleküler yöntemler kullanılarak incelenmiştir. Toplamda orijinal konakçıları üzerinde aktif kök nodülleri oluşturan beş adet rizobiyal izolat incelenmiştir. Bu izolatların teşhisleri 16S rDNA ve recA olmak üzere iki genin filogenetik analizleri ile yapılmıştır. Sonuç olarak OKN-1 ve OKN-4 Mesorhizobium tarimense ve OKN-3 M. japonicum olarak teşhis edilmişlerdir. Diğer taraftan diğer iki izolatımız OKN-7 ve OKN-10 potansiyel iki yeni Mesorhizobium türü olarak ortaya çıkmıştır. Sonuç olarak bu çalışmada Türkiye’den Mesorhizobium cinsine ait ilk moleküler olarak tanımlanmış örnekleri sunmaktayız. Ayrıca M. tarimense ve M. japonicum türleri için Türkiye’den ve Avrupa’dan ilk kayıtları da vermekteyiz. Ek olarak M. tarimense ve M. japonicum izolatlarımız, bu iki türün orijinal konaklarından ve lokalitelerinden tanımlanmasından sonra bildirilen ilk izolatlardır. Bu çalışmada potansiyel olarak yeni iki Mesorhizobium türü için de moleküler kanıtlar sunuyoruz.

Diversity of Mesorhizobium Species Nodulating Some Wild Legumes in Samsun Province of Turkey

In this study microsymbionts of two wild legumes, Argyrolobium biebersteinii (Ball in Feddes) and Lotus angustissimus L., collected from Samsun province of Turkey were investigated using conventional and molecular methods. A total of five rhizobial isolates which produced active root nodules on their original hosts were considered. Identifications of the isolates were depending on the phylogenetic analyses of two housekeeping genes, 16S rDNA and recA. As a result, isolates OKN-1 and OKN-4 identified as Mesorhizobium tarimense and OKN-3 identified as M. japonicum. On the other hand, our other two isolates OKN-7 and OKN-10 appeared as two potentially new Mesorhizobium species. In this study we present the first Mesorhizobium isolates identified using valid molecular methods from Turkey. We also give the first reports of M. tarimense and M. japonicum from Turkey and Europe. Additionally, our M. tarimense and M. japonicum isolates are the first isolates reported after the description of these two species from their original hosts and locations. In this study we also present molecular evidences for two potentially new Mesorhizobium species.
